These days, lots of outdated wedding event guidelines are disappearing, particularly in the overall appearance of invitations. However, the standard ways of phrasing still attract lots of couples because they make a clear statement of remarkable elegance, backed by centuries of usage.

It is beyond the scope of this short article to cover every imaginable combination of household scenarios, but here is a general format for a generally worded invite, with some typical choices italicized and described in nearby notes: Note that full first names and middle names are utilized (no labels!), and absolutely nothing is abbreviated other than titles like Mr - cricut wedding invitation., Mrs., Dr.

The bride's name is listed prior to the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) however the bride does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is used for a church event - wedding invitation script. State names, years, dates and times are all composed out completely,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is used instead of "four-thirty." Commas are used just to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P deadline on your response card ought to be one month prior to your wedding date, so that you have adequate time to determine seating arrangements, then have escort cards and place cards printed. Here is an example of a standard action card: The favour of a reply is asked for before the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be unable to participate in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Response cards ought to never ever ask for the number of guests coming to the weddinginstead, the specific names of guests who are being invited are shown on your envelope( s), and those visitors who can come to the wedding event will so show by writing their names in the proper blank on the card.

Many couples drop the standard "M" in front of the blank line, so guests can compose their names more casually. typical wedding invitation size.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more standard form of action card, but some contemporary versions are designed as a postcard, with the address and stamp put on the back side of the card.

Due to the fact that an instructions card is a fairly recent development, there are no strict guidelines concerning its format. You can provide the information either in the kind of specific composed instructions, or additionally you can provide a detailed map.

Depending on your specific situations, you might be needed to provide any or all of the following type of info: Valet parkingIf this is being supplied, it should be indicated immediately following the driving instructions. Group transport arrangements you have produced your guestsIndicate where and when your visitors require to meet to take the transport, and in setting a departure time, allow an extra 15 minutes to ensure an on-time arrival.

Childcare plans that you have madeA terrific way to motivate visitors with children to participate in, while keeping the kids from crashing your celebration, if that's your preference. Proper clothes for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ding event, or "garden shoes recommended" for an outdoor wedding event where you don't want the women aerating the lawn with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a location wedding, you might want to supply information on area destinations.
